Sample questions of IGBC AP Examination

Q
What does IGBC stand for?
Ans
Indian Green Building Council 
Q
Which was the first green building in India?
Ans
CII –Sohrabji Godrej Green Business Center, Hyderabad

Which credit and how many points are awarded to a project with IGBC AP as a principal design team member Innovation ?
Ans
Only one point is awarded under Innovation and Design Module
Q
Who can become members of IGBC ?
Ans
·         Organisation (as a founder member)
·         Organisation (as an annual member)
·         Individual Member (Any Arch, Engineer, consultant)
Q
Which member of the team needs to be an IGBC member for the project to claim the discount?
Ans
Any team member who is involved in project design / operation/ consultant
Q
Name the 4 Green rating systems available in India through IGBC
Ans
·         IGBC Green New Buildings rating system
·         IGBC Green Existing Buildings rating system 
·         IGBC Green Factory rating system
·         IGBC Green Homes rating system
Q
Name the 2 Green rating systems that recently launched by IGBC
Ans
·         IGBC Green Healthcare rating system (Draft for Public Comments)
·         IGBC Green Data Center rating system

Q
What is a CIR?
Ans
Credit Interpretation Ruling
Q
What steps should you take before filing a CIR?
Ans
Check the intent, requirement, calculation details in reference Guide. Also, check the previously logged CIR’s in the CIR page of IGBC website
Q
With registration, how many CIR’s does project receive for free and how much do subsequent CIRS cost?
Ans
2 CIR’s are free of cost & later 5000 per CIR
Q

Q
How often should project team update IGBC on status of project after pre-certification?
Ans
Every 6 months
Q
If a project is achieving 45 credits and missing one Prerequisite, can it still apply for certification?
Ans
No. Mandatory requirement or Prerequisite must be met for Certification/ Pre-certification of project
Q
What items should be submitted with the application for certification?
Ans
All building drawings, Filled in Templates, Calculations along with Fee. All the documents shall be submitted as per the guideline/ rating system for every mandatory requirement and Credit requirement.
Q
How long does IGCB take to perform preliminary review?
Ans
30 working days

Q
How much time is given for project team to respond to Preliminary review?
Ans
All review, Pre-certification and Certification would be returned in 30 working days
Q
How many credits / prerequisites does the IGBC verify on site?
Ans
Site visit is planned for every project. During site visit, all the features implemented at site are evaluated and verified.
Q
Name the 2 stages at which on site inspection takes place?
Ans
During construction & before awarding the final certification
Q
On receiving the final review, what are the options for a project team?
Ans
Accept or appeal for certification
Q
How long does a project team have to appeal
Ans
15 working days
Q
How much does an appeal cost?
Ans
Rs. 20,000/credit
Q
Who reviews an Appeal? What documents should be submitted?
Ans
Other than the first reviewed party all relevant documents related to that credit alone with all drawings & narration (original submittal for the credit)
Q
What does a “certified” project receive from IGBC?
Ans
10 original Certificates, Award letter & a metal plague. For additional plaque, project has to pay charges separately

Q
What is a major renovation?
Ans
More than 50% renovation (Envelope, HVAC & Electrical system)
Q
What does erosion and sedimentation control helps to protect?
Ans
Protect the top soil, air pollution reduce, improve water quality
Q
Is addressing construction stage for erosion & sedimentation sufficient?
Ans
No
Q
What are the different types of seeding?
Ans
Temporary & Permanent
Q
What impact does mulching have?
Ans
Retains moisture & protect top soil
Q
Name 4 structural controls to E&S?
Ans
Earth dike, Silt fencing, Sediment trap, Sediment basin
Q
Which Indian standard is followed for Erosion & Sedimentation Control?
Ans
NBC part 10, chapter 1, section -4
Q
What types of sites are inappropriate for green buildings?
Ans
Prime Farm land, Within 100 feet of wet land (ENVIS) Habitat of endangered species (WII) & Public parkland
Q
What is a farmland?
Ans
Produce crops with less damage to resources, least cost, Best place for produce food, crop, Acceptable acidity/alkalinity, salt, sodium Adequate & dependable water, No rock or less rock
Q
Who lists endangered species in India?
Ans
Wild life institute of India
Q
What is the minimum distance between site and wet land?
Ans
100 feet
Q
Is development on parkland appropriate?
Ans
No
Q
What is the minimum density onsite and in calculated radius to achieve SSC2?
Ans
1.38 FAR ½ mile radius 60,000 sq.ft / acre
